Skip to content

Latest commit

 

History

History
20 lines (18 loc) · 343 Bytes

README.md

File metadata and controls

20 lines (18 loc) · 343 Bytes

Dot Product Benchmarks

Usage:

make naive-4k-cc && ./a.out
make algebraic-4k-rs && ./a.out
make naive-cc && ./a.out
make algebraic-rs && ./a.out
make fast-rs && ./a.out
make naive-rs && ./a.out
make mul-add-rs && ./a.out
make map-rs && ./a.out
make fold-rs && ./a.out

Inspect assembly:

make naive-cc && make profile
...